MATH 01332 - Numerical Analysis

Institution:
Rowan University
Subject:
Description:
Prerequisites: CS 01102 and MATH 01131 and MATH 01210 This course includes: elements of error analysis, real roots of an equation, polynomial approximation by finite difference and least square methods, interpolation, quadrature, numerical solution of ordinary differential equations, and numerical solutions of systems of linear equations. The student should expect to program a computer in addition to using a graphing calculator.
